Fatal Flaws at WPI

Should medical professionals have the legal right to end human lives? Are laws allowing assisted suicide leading society down a dangerous path? Filmmaker Kevin Dunn (2019 Catholic Men’s Conference speaker) travels to the Netherlands, Belgium, the U.S.A., and Canada to ask these questions. The Massachusetts legislature is currently trying to legalize it here. See this important film followed by discussion with Kris Correira of Witness for Life. Co-sponsored by Emmanuel Radio.

%d bloggers like this: